There have been major advances in practice nursing in recent years, and a rapid expansion in the role of the practice nurse.

The Practice Nurse Handbook is an essential guide to all aspects of clinical practice, health promotion, and practice management, for nurses in general practice.

The handbook includes chapters on common medical conditions, screening tests, sexual health, mental health, chronic disease management, travel health, immunisations, and emergency situations.

It addresses legal issues, changes in primary care, nurse prescribing and covers key issues in team working.

Each chapter contains suggestions for reflection on practice and presents the underlying evidence base.

The fifth edition of the Practice Nurse Handbook has been revised and updated to include the latest policy developments, including the National Service Frameworks, changes to the GP contract, information on primary care organisations, Quality and Outcomes Frameworks and new roles for practice nurses
